Aegean Airlines bids for Olympic Airlines
Airline Industry Information, April 14, 2005
AIRLINE INDUSTRY INFORMATION-(C)1997-2005 M2 COMMUNICATIONS LTD
Greek carrier Aegean Airlines said on Wednesday (13 April) that it had submitted a binding bid for Greek state carrier Olympic Airlines.
Aegean has submitted the bid to participate in the final stage of the privatization of Olympic Airlines' flight operations, the carrier said.
The deadline for submitting binding bids for Olympic Airlines was Wednesday (13 April). Five companies, including Aegean Airlines and German low-cost carrier DBA, had earlier submitted non-binding bids, said an official quoted by The Associated Press.
